Feedback on Trait or Action Impacts on Caudate and Paracingulum Activity
Alva Appelgren1, Sara L Bengtsson1
1Department of Clinical Neuroscience, Karolinska Institutet, Stockholm, Sweden.
Positive trait feedback, like "you are clever," can hinder cognitive performance and motivation. Task-specific feedback improves performance by engaging self-reflection processes.
Area of Science:
- Cognitive Neuroscience
- Social Psychology
Background:
- Positive self-associations, such as believing oneself to be "clever," are often assumed to enhance cognitive performance.
- However, empirical evidence suggests this relationship is more complex than commonly perceived.
Purpose of the Study:
- To investigate the influence of different types of positive feedback (trait-based vs. task-based) on cognitive performance and neural activity.
- To explore how self-reflection, prompted by feedback, impacts motivation and task engagement.
Main Methods:
- A functional magnetic resonance imaging (fMRI) study involving 20 participants in a crossover design.
- Participants completed a rule-switching task receiving either "trait feedback" (e.g., "you are clever") or "task feedback" (e.g., "your choice was correct") after correct responses.
Main Results:
- Trait feedback was less beneficial for motivation and performance improvement compared to task feedback.
- Trait feedback led to increased neural activation in areas associated with uncertainty, such as the anterior caudate nucleus, during difficult trials.
- Task feedback promoted self-reflection that positively correlated with performance, unlike externally imposed trait-based self-reflection.
Conclusions:
- Feedback type significantly influences cognitive performance and motivation by modulating self-reflection and uncertainty processing.
- Trait-focused feedback may divert cognitive resources away from task-focused processing, potentially hindering performance.
- Understanding the impact of feedback on self-reflection is crucial for optimizing learning and performance.
